The video tutorial explains how to find the equation of a tangent to a hyperbola at a given point. It covers the differentiation of the hyperbola equation, including implicit differentiation for y^2, and solving for the gradient. The tutorial concludes with deriving the tangent equation and introduces a new example involving parametric equations.
